Warning Signs You Need Moisture Detection Services
Ignoring moisture issues in your home can lead to significant damage and costly repairs. Catching these signs early can save you money and prevent bigger problems.
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away
If you notice a persistent musty smell in your home, it’s likely a sign of a moisture issue. This smell can be caused by mold, mildew, or other types of bacteria that thrive in damp environments.
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ls
Water stains on the ceiling or walls are a clear indication of a moisture issue in your home. These stains can be caused by leaks, condensation, or other types of water damage.
Dampness in the Walls or Flooring
If you notice dampness in the walls or flooring, it’s likely a sign of a moisture issue. This can be caused by leaks, poor ventilation, or other types of water damage.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ring is a clear indication of a moisture issue in your home. This can be caused by leaks, poor ventilation, or other types of water damage.
Peeling Paint or Wallpaper
Peeling paint or wallpaper is a sign of a moisture issue in your home. This can be caused by leaks, condensation, or other types of water damage.
Visible Signs of Mold or Mildew
Visible signs of mold or mildew are a clear indication of a moisture issue in your home. This can be caused by leaks, poor ventilation, or other types of water damage.
Moisture Detection Services v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| You notice a small leak under the sink and can easily fix it. | Yes | No | It’s a simple fix that you can handle yourself. |
| You notice a large water stain on the ceiling and suspect a hidden leak. | No | Yes | A hidden leak needs specialized equipment and expertise to detect and fix. |
| You notice dampness in the walls and suspect a moisture issue. | No | Yes | A moisture issue needs a thorough inspection and customized drying plan to prevent further damage. |
| You notice a persistent musty smell in your home and can’t pinpoint the source. | No | Yes | A persistent musty smell can be caused by a variety of factors, including hidden moisture issues that need professional detection and resolution. |
